Lawrence steps back from Ferrisburgh leadership role

FERRISBURGH — Longtime Ferrisburgh selectboard chairwoman Loretta Lawrence last week informed her fellow board members that she had decided to resign from her leadership position, but that she will remain on the board. Lawrence has a year left on her current term.
“I have been on the selectboard for 15 years and have served as the chair for the past 13 of those 15 years,” Lawrence wrote in an email to the Independent. “I believe that this is a good time to step down and take a break. This is a good time to ‘pass on the torch,’ so to speak. I will continue to be an active member on the selectboard.”
After hearing Lawrence’s announcement at their Feb. 17 meeting, selectboard members voted to appoint Stephen Gutowski as their acting chairman. The board, which will have a new member after Town Meeting Day because two newcomers are seeking the seat being vacated by Sally Torrey, will formally reorganize when it first meets after that election.
In the meantime, Lawrence wrote, “I believe that Steve is very capable of chairing the board and will provide strong leadership in his new role.”
